I have been using Magic Button for a little while, now. It does work like I want it to, but occasionally does some strange stuff. But, I just do a soft reboot & it seems to work ok.
Strange stuff (he says)?
Well, occasionally, it won't close out the phone app, and it won't close out the Programs or Settings windows accessed thru the Start Menu. Makes it impossible to get back to the Today screen (My start menu - by my design - now only has 3 options: Today, Programs, & Settings. Everything else is on my desktop thanks to Resco File Explorer). So, I do a soft reboot & it works just fine.
Oh, & there is one other thing. Occasionally, upon restarting after a soft reboot, the Magic Button application gives an error & won't start. The error is something like "Can not find application for shortcut mbutton.lnk" or "Cannot find application mbutton.exe" I'm thinking that the unit just hasn't booted up enough to run the link/application from my Startup folder, so I do it manually & it works ok. Maybe there's something else I should do to make it work ALL the time. But, I don't have a problem with manually starting it - as long as I can see the error message & KNOW that it didn't start. Now, if it quits giving the error message when it doesn't start, I'm going to be thinking it started & will then have to adjust later one.
